Narayaneeyam is a Hindu scripture written by Melattur Narayanan Nambhi in 16th century. It consists of 100 Dasakams ( chapters) that describe the divine glory of Lord Krishna.

It is a condensation of the 18,000 verses of the Srimad Bhagavatam into 1,036 melodious Sanskrit slokas, divided into 100 Dasakams (chapters). Sriman Narayaneeyam is a profound devotional masterpiece composed by in 1586 AD. A condensed essence of the Srimad Bhagavatam , it consists of 1,034 verses divided into 100 Dasakams (chapters), each typically containing 10 verses.
